Output 34b51d5db0d8d61dc32b1b1b0c93c6be03921b461bd80e57f23aa05acbe9defe:0

value
1507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de00bbcd588dd15ccbcac2fc50e64bf71cf16d7 OP_EQUAL
address
3MvBev8YJJvReLDJ5r1Naecs6xTApmRRPZ
transaction
34b51d5db0d8d61dc32b1b1b0c93c6be03921b461bd80e57f23aa05acbe9defe
spent
true